On Monday, May 22, 2017 2:11:58 PM CEST Namhyung Kim wrote:
> On Thu, May 18, 2017 at 09:34:11PM +0200, Milian Wolff wrote:
> > Instead of showing the (repeated) DSO name of the non-inlined
> > frame, we now show the "(inlined)" suffix instead.
> > 
> > Before:
> >                    214f7 __hypot_finite (/usr/lib/libm-2.25.so)
> >                    
> >                     ace3 hypot (/usr/lib/libm-2.25.so)
> >                     
> >                          std::__complex_abs
> >                          (/home/milian/projects/src/perf-tests/inlining)
> >                          std::abs<double>
> >                          (/home/milian/projects/src/perf-tests/inlining)
> >                          std::_Norm_helper<true>::_S_do_it<double>
> >                          (/home/milian/projects/src/perf-tests/inlining)
> >                          std::norm<double>
> >                          (/home/milian/projects/src/perf-tests/inlining)
> >                      
> >                      a4a main
> >                      (/home/milian/projects/src/perf-tests/inlining)
> >                    
> >                    20510 __libc_start_main (/usr/lib/libc-2.25.so)
> >                    
> >                      bd9 _start
> >                      (/home/milian/projects/src/perf-tests/inlining)
> > 
> > After:
> >                    214f7 __hypot_finite (/usr/lib/libm-2.25.so)
> >                    
> >                     ace3 hypot (/usr/lib/libm-2.25.so)
> >                     
> >                          std::__complex_abs (inlined)
> >                          std::abs<double> (inlined)
> >                          std::_Norm_helper<true>::_S_do_it<double>
> >                          (inlined)
> >                          std::norm<double> (inlined)
> 
> Shouldn't they have 'a4a' too?

Yes, I think I forgot to update the commit message after I changed the 
behavior to keep compatibility with stackcollapse-perf.pl.

Will update the message.
